Latest Patents

Neil S Casa holds 1 patent for his invention titled "Vibration-isolating coupling including an elastomer diaphragm for scanning electron microscope and the like." This patent describes a coupling designed for placement between a floating inspection chamber and a fixed transfer chamber. The primary function of this coupling is to prevent the transfer of vibrations between the chambers while sealing the passage between them. The design includes a first flange attached to the inspection chamber and a second flange that is not in contact with the first flange, which is attached to the transfer chamber. A looped diaphragm connects the two flanges, effectively closing the space between them. Clamps are utilized to secure the diaphragm's outer and inner peripheral edge regions to the respective flanges.
